Lelie wins case against Broncos
By Bill Williamson, Denver Post Staff Writer
Article Last Updated:11/17/2006 11:49:18 AM MST

Ashley Lelie has won Round 1.

An outside arbitrator ruled in favor of the former Denver receiver in his grievance against the team, it was announced today.

Ashley's case (and I'm not arguing for it) is the Broncos traded him before the season. Any other player who reported for camp would of course kept his signing bonus in the event of the trade. But players don't get paid for camp, their contracted salary is doled out during the 17 weeks of the season. He hadn't defaulted on those weeks yet. It's weak, but that's what he going for.
